Questions & Answers
The cheapest way to get from Le Rove to Montpellier is to drive which costs €22 - €35 and takes 1h 41m.
The fastest way to get from Le Rove to Montpellier is to drive which takes 1h 41m and costs €22 - €35.
No, there is no direct bus from Le Rove to Montpellier station. However, there are services departing from La Poste and arriving at Montpellier - Sabines Bus Station via Marseille - Saint-Charles Bus Station. The journey, including transfers, takes approximately 3h 25m.
The distance between Le Rove and Montpellier is 184 km. The road distance is 147.2 km.
